Gulmarg’s Kangamdor Welcomes Season’s First Snowfall, Heralds Arrival of Winter
Gulmarg, Oct 6: The popular hill station of Gulmarg in north Kashmir’s Baramulla district received its first snowfall of the season on Monday, marking the beginning of winter in the higher reaches of the Valley. Light to moderate snowfall was reported at Kangamdor and adjoining areas early in the morning. The fresh spell covered meadows, pine forests, rooftops, and slopes...
